MTV'S HIGHLY ANTICIPATED NEW SEASON OF "THE CHALLENGE: FINAL RECKONING" PREMIERES JULY 10TH AT 9:00 P.M. ET/PT

TUESDAY'S #1 UNSCRIPTED CABLE SERIES CONCLUDES THE TRILOGY THAT KICKED OFF WITH "XXX: DIRTY 30" FOLLOWED BY "VENDETTAS"

NEW YORK, NY - (June 5, 2018) - MTV today announced that "The Challenge: Final Reckoning" will premiere on Tuesday, July 10 at 9:00 P.M. ET/PT. "Final Reckoning" marks the conclusion of the series trilogy, which kicked off with "XXX: Dirty 30" followed by "Vendettas."

"The Challenge" franchise is the #1 unscripted cable series on Tuesdays and is a top 10 unscripted property on all of cable (L3).

The newest installation travels players to South Africa to face the consequences of their actions from the past two seasons. All of the recent betrayals, regrets and wrongdoings will rise to the surface as the competitors pair-off for their fiercest vendetta yet. Will they be able to put aside their issues, settle the score and work together to take home the $1 million prize?

About Bunim/Murray Productions

Bunim/Murray Productions (BMP) is the leading producer of innovative entertainment content. The Emmy Award-winning company is widely credited with creating the reality television genre with its hit series The Real World (32 seasons on MTV). BMP continued to innovate with the first reality game show, Road Rules (MTV), in 1995; the first reality sitcom, The Simple Life (E!/FOX), in 2003; and the first reality soap opera, Starting Over, in 2003. BMP's current programming includes Keeping up with the Kardashians, Life of Kylie, Total Divas, Total Bellas and Citizen Rose (E!), The Real World, The Challenge, The Challenge: Champs vs. Pros and The Challenge: Champs vs. Stars (MTV), Project Runway and Project Runway All Stars (Lifetime), Valerie's Home Cooking (Food Network), Born This Way (A&E), Earth Live (National Geographic), Bill Nye Saves the World (Netflix), The Selection: Special Operations Experiment (History), The Healer (TLC), Chachi's World (go90), GloBugz (YouTube), Ball in the Family (Facebook Watch) and Miz and Mrs. (USA Network). BMP has also produced They Call Us Monsters (PBS), Valentine Road (HBO), Pedro (MTV) and the Emmy Award-winning Autism: The Musical (HBO) for BMP Films. Based in Glendale, CA, the company was founded in 1987 by Jonathan Murray and the late Mary-Ellis Bunim, who were inducted into the Television Academy's Hall of Fame in 2012. The company joined Banijay Group in 2010.
